    摘要: A bone conduction microphone and speaker mountable in contact with a user's head or head area, each utilize a strategically mounted audio transducer that is preferably a piezoelectric ceramic bender. In the case of the speaker, the bender is coupled to an audio transformer which may or may not be potted with the bender within the same housing. Additionally, the speaker bender is mounted on a foam layer either with or without a supporting shelf depending on the desired application. The microphone bender is potted within the housing and includes a JFET and resistor mounted directly to the elements of the bender. The present microphone is designed to create the largest possible acoustic mismatch with air while nearly matching the acoustic impedance to the human skill structure. This attenuates the amount of ambient air noise coupled sound receivable into the microphone by greater than 80 dB. The speaker is designed with acoustic impedance matched for bone conduction sound.

    摘要: A centrifugal filter assembly for filtering particulates from engine oil includes a housing with a threaded connector. A filter disposed within the housing is rotatable relative to the housing about an axis of rotation. The filter has an inlet and an outlet for the oil. A filter head includes a mating threaded connector configured to mate with the housing threaded connector. The filter head includes a venturi section in communication with the outlet. The venturi section is configured to create a vacuum within the housing for drawing oil through the outlet. A brushless direct current motor carried by the filter head has a rotatable output shaft coupled with the filter for rotating the filter about the axis of rotation. A controller carried by the filter head controls operation of the motor. The controller includes a printed circuit board disposed within the filter head which carries the motor.

    摘要: A centrifugal filter assembly for filtering particulates from a fluid includes a rotating filter disposed within a housing and rotatable relative to the housing about an axis of rotation. A turbine is attached to the filter and includes a plurality of turbine blades extending generally radially relative to the axis of rotation. A nozzle having an outlet is aligned relative to the turbine, whereby a pressurized fluid which is jetted from the nozzle impinges upon the turbine and causes the filter to rotate about the axis of rotation.

    摘要: The invention is directed to a scuba diving mouthpiece for supplying air to a diver. The mouthpiece includes a mouth engageable body having at least one biteplate. Each biteplate is adapted for being disposed between and engaged by the teeth of the diver. A sound transducer is associated with the body, and includes a magnetostrictive element with opposing ends. The magnetostrictive element is expandable and contractible in an axial direction in a presence of a magnetic field. A sound conducting member includes a movable distal end and an opposing fixed end. The sound conducting member is operatively connected with one of the ends of the magnetostrictive element at a location between the distal end and the fixed end. The sound conducting member is embedded within the body and configured to receive audio sounds from the connected sound transducer. The sound conducting member is also configured to transmit audio sounds through at least one of the biteplates, whereby the audio sounds may be conducted to the teeth of the diver.

    摘要: A method of determining a rate of flow of a first gas in a pipe includes placing a flow-restricting device in the pipe such that the device and/or the pipe define a first channel section and a second channel section. The second channel section is disposed downstream from the first channel section. The first channel section has a first cross-sectional area. The second channel section having a second cross-sectional area less than the first cross-sectional area. A source of a second gas is provided in fluid communication with the second channel section. A low pressure in the second channel section is caused by an increased flow velocity and creates a flow of the second gas into the second channel section. A rate of a flow of the second gas into said second channel section is measured. A mathematical relationship between the rate of the flow of the second gas into the second channel section and the rate of flow of the first gas in the pipe is ascertained. The rate of flow of the first gas in the pipe is calculated based at least partially upon the rate of flow of the second gas into the second channel section and the ascertained mathematical relationship.

    摘要: A centrifuge filter for removing soot from engine oil. The centrifuge filter includes a rotor adapted to be rotated inside a centrifuge housing by an electric motor or other means. The rotor preferably includes a reusable aluminum support casing and a disposable plastic cartridge. The plastic cartridge includes a trap with partition walls to prevent wave formation in the rotating liquid contained in the trap. The cartridge includes an annular inlet through its top end, a winding flow path through the cartridge and an outlet at the bottom enc. The centrifuge housing includes an isolated sealed rotor chamber. Using the venturi effect, air is evacuated from the rotor chamber to provide a partial vacuum to reduce air drag on the rotor. Resilient rubber vibration isolators are used to reduce vibrations and engine induced shock loads from reaching the rotating element. A side oil inlet is provided in the cartridge to receive unfiltered oil at a location offset from the axis of rotation. Oil is feed in through the top of the centrifuge cartridge and discharged out the bottom. The rotor is carried by bearings on a stationary central support shaft. Maintenance is performed through a removable lid on the top end of the rotor. A restriction plug is used to control flow into the rotor.

    摘要: An underwater scuba diver communication system is disclosed which is comprised of an oral bone conduction mouthpiece based sound transmission and conduction device, an oral--mouthpiece based microphone, an ultrasonic sound transmission device, an ultrasonic receiving device and the electronic circuitry required to facilitate the transmission or reception of ultrasound transmitted signals through a water medium. The system is constructed to provide underwater diver voice communication with a modified scuba mouthpiece not unlike in appearance or function from a conventional second stage mouthpiece for a scuba diver breathing apparatus. This mouthpiece can also be configured to provide binaural input and/or output with two different transducers for locating sound direction underwater.
